摘要
针对大比例尺地形图中建筑物面数据自动拉伸为三维模型时,无法体现屋脊特征的问题,提出了通过对建筑物轮廓进行特征分析,自动识别直线形、L形、U形等特殊形状,过滤建筑物凸窗等细小特征,采用构建三角网实现自动提取建筑物屋脊线的算法。算法可对单坡、双坡、四坡、四角攒顶等屋脊类型加以区分,根据提取后的屋脊线,可通过SuperMap等GIS平台,自动将建筑物矢量面自动拉伸为表现细节的三维模型。
When the data of the building surface in the large-scale topographic map is automatically stretched into a three-dimensional model,the problem of the roof feature cannot be reflected.It is proposed to identify the linear,L-shaped,U-shaped and other special shape by analyzing the contour of the building.To filter small features such as building bay windows,an algorithm for automatically extracting the roof line of a building is constructed by constructing a triangulation network.The algorithm can distinguish the types of ridges such as single slope,double slope,four slopes and four corner domes.According to the extracted ridge line,the vector plane of the building can be automatically stretched into a three-dimensional model with detailed expression through SuperMap and other GIS platforms.
作者
赵鹏飞
林占云
杨继文
ZHAO Pengfei;LIN Zhanyun;YANG Jiwen(The Fifth Surveying Mapping and Geographic Information Engineering Institute of Heilongjiang Province,Harbin 150081,China)
出处
《测绘与空间地理信息》
2020年第S01期231-233,共3页
Geomatics & Spatial Information Technology
关键词
建筑物轮廓
屋脊线
三维模型
building outline
ridge line
three-dimensional model